I got the full set without spending any diamonds, but agree it should be possible for everyone if they do what you did.
I don't know if it would work every time, but my strategy was to always pick the step that was cheapest per step cost.
Examples, If cost for steps were (1) 24, (2) 50 (3) 76 then I choose 24. Is cost were 26, 60, 75 then choose 75 and last example 28 48 75 choose 48.
I got last piece with 2 days to spare. Always picked up scrolls and did get lucky a few times winning the extra scroll prize.

The fastest way to get a fully evolved building is to plan out your event in advance for maximum event resources which gets you as many artifacts as possible. A good plan with rotten luck can usually get you to 7 artifacts at least. Then the event is (was/usually was) followed by a FA where there were 2 more artifacts up for grabs in the final stages. This method is likely why you see more evolved buildings in cities around you.

If you missed the event at the time, or didn't get very far in it, you can still get an evolved building but you are right - it will take a bit of time. The Spire is your next bet, as they offer the chance to win various artifacts on a revolving basis. This makes for expensive artifacts.

Recently there has been a way to win old artifacts in a new event (but only for the associated event). They have introduced the option of choosing the artifact from the previous event (ex. the previous witch summoning evolve from last year or the new one). But again, that's a long wait.

A couple years ago there was simply no way of getting an artifact once an event was over, so these are improvements. I suspect Inno isn't finished finding ways to get them so don't give up!
